  • Patent number: 6152767
    Abstract: A cable closure is provided with at least two housing parts which, in use, are brought together, and when brought together provide a cavity for containing sealing material, through which one or more cables may extend into the closure. The cable closure also includes a sealing material which is contained in the cavity upon bringing the housing parts together, and, which seals between the cable (s) and the housing part(s); and at least one resilient member which, in use, is contained in the cavity. When the housing parts are brought together, in use, the resilient member is compressed, and thus causes the resilient member, by its resilience, to apply a compressive force to the sealing material.
